Predictive Maintenance Systems Market Size, Share, and Growth
The global predictive maintenance systems market is witnessing strong growth, valued at USD 10.5 billion in 2025 and projected to reach USD 106.7 billion by 2035, expanding at a CAGR of 26.1% during the forecast period. Asia Pacific is the fastest-growing region in the predictive maintenance systems market due to rapid industrialization, expanding manufacturing base, rising adoption of Industry 4.0, increasing IoT deployment, and strong government support for smart factory and digital transformation initiatives.

Gary Barton, Research Director, GlobalData, said, “Industrial enterprises are turning to private wireless and on-premise edge to drive innovation and industrial transformation. These deployments are delivering a clear return on investment and enabling use cases that would not otherwise have been possible. Private wireless and edge have helped enterprises to improve worker safety, support sustainability, and create a delivery platform for AI-powered solutions such as process automation and predictive maintenance”.
The predictive maintenance systems market is being fueled by the increasing demand to monitor and control the production processes in different locations in real-time. These platforms allow manufacturers to promptly identify anomalies, streamline workflows and coordinate across multi-site operations and enhance overall efficiency, minimizing downtime and supporting better decision-making in complex industrial settings through the provision of centralized dashboards, live data streams and actionable insights.
The predictive maintenance systems market is growing through collaborations as more companies combine their expertise to provide integrated, scalable solutions to boost efficiency, innovation, and uptake of Industry 4.0 technologies. In 2025, Siemens and NVIDIA deepened their cooperation in order to improve predictive maintenance systemss using AI-based automation, digital twins, and predictive maintenance. With the cooperation, the simulation can occur at a faster rate, the operations of a shopfloor can be supported by AI, and the customers can have their factories work better.
The growth of scalable cloud-native platforms within the emerging industrial markets poses a huge opportunity to the predictive maintenance systems market to create efficiencies, connection, and operation growth. In April 2025, Honeywell introduced TrackWise Manufacturing, an HAI-supported, cloud-native life sciences manufacturing platform that is a digitization of operations, workflow automation, and a linkage between digital and physical manufacturing worlds. The platform can increase the efficiency of the operations, regulatory compliance and speed up the time-to-market of new products.
Predictive Maintenance Systems Market Dynamics and Trends
Driver: Rising Equipment Downtime Costs and Asset Optimization Needs
-
The rise in unplanned equipment breakdowns and prolonged shutdowns are causing heavy financial losses to manufacturing and industrial activities. Businesses are increasingly being pressured to optimise the use of assets, increase the lifespan of equipment and ensure they maintain steady production timetables.
- Predictive maintenance systems help deal with them by using real-time monitoring, analytics based on AI and enhanced sensor systems to predict possible failures prior to their happening. This is a proactive strategy that will enable organizations to save on maintenance expenses, avoid revenue losses due to unplanned downtimes and to maximize operational efficiency.
- MaintainX 2025 report which indicates that 65 per cent of organisations will consider AI-powered maintenance solutions by 2026 to reduce downtime and increasing maintenance repair expenses. The higher than expected downtime of companies also doubles the likelihood of adopting AI, which can result in predictive maintenance, retaining knowledge, and an efficient operation.
- The increased cost of equipment downtime and the necessity to enhance the performance of assets is a major factor that is fueling the adoption of predictive maintenance systems market across the globe.
Restraint: High Implementation Costs and Data Integration Complexity
-
Implementation of predictive maintenance systems can have high initial costs on hardware, sensors, software systems, and training of employees. These initial costs can be prohibitive to small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in particular, preventing a general market penetration.
- Beyond the financial aspects, the combination of predictive maintenance solutions and the current enterprise systems, including ERP, SCADA, and old maintenance software, can be extremely complicated. The inconsistent data representations, isolated databases and different communication protocols among equipment complicate the process of seamless integration.
- Also, the organizations should provide adequate connectivity among IoT devices, cloud analytics solutions and on-premises systems and preserve cybersecurity standards. Such technical and financial obstacles will cause delays in implementation, reduced usage of the system, or a higher risk of operations in case integration is done inappropriately.
- Predictive maintenance systems may not be widely adopted due to high implementation costs and complicated data integration, particularly for enterprises with little technical skills or budgets.
Opportunity: Expansion in Renewable Energy and Electric Vehicle Manufacturing
-
The rapid development of renewable energy systems, including wind turbines and solar farms, as well as the increase in the creation of electric vehicles (EVs), is creating a need to develop high-tech maintenance solutions. The industries are characterized by complex equipment that has high values on which the failure to perform unexpectedly results in huge losses to their finances and disruption of operations.
- The benefits of predictive maintenance systems are real-time monitoring and early fault detection, as well as facts-based insights that lead to high performance and increased asset life. These solutions contribute to sustainable operation and cost reduction by reducing unwanted downtimes and enhancing efficiency.
- Hyundai Motor Group and NVIDIA, partnered to establish Blackwell AI Factory to power EVs using AI and smart factories. The initiative is also used to predictive maintenance, optimization, and faster autonomous vehicle and robotics development with the help of digital twins and real-time monitoring and establishes a new standard in next-generation manufacturing.
- The current proliferation of renewable energy development and EV-producing initiatives in the globe is a significant growth prospect of predictive maintenance adoption to be integrated into a variety of industries.

Software Dominate Global Predictive Maintenance Systems Market
-
The software segment is a dominant shareholder in the global market of predictive maintenance systems because the software is very significant in data analytics, machine learning, and real-time monitoring of the condition.
- Predictive maintenance software platforms involve sensor, IoT, and enterprise system data to provide actionable insights, predictions of failure, and optimized maintenance schedules. They can be easily scaled, deployed in clouds, and integrated with various industrial equipment and they are very popular in manufacturing, energy, transportation, and utilities, among others.
- Furthermore, software solutions are becoming more precise and valuable due to the continuous development of AI, digital twins, and edge analytics. With the growing importance of data-based maintenance solutions by industries, the dependence on highly sophisticated software platforms keeps increasing their dominance in the market.
- Rockwell Automation FactoryTalk Analytics GuardianAI is a pure artificial intelligence-based predictive maintenance software platform that provides edge-based analytics, anomaly detection and condition monitor with no added hardware, which reinforces the point that software is the dominant force in the market of predictive maintenance systems.
- The adoption of sophisticated and data-driven software solutions that are based on AI is growing stronger and stronger, cementing the dominance of the software sector in the global predictive maintenance systems market.
North America Leads Global Predictive Maintenance Systems Market Demand
-
North America holds a leading position in the global predictive maintenance systems market, driven by the region’s rapid adoption of advanced industrial technologies, strong industrial infrastructure, and a focus on operational efficiency. Key factors contributing to this dominance include high investment in Industry 4.0 initiatives, extensive use of IoT-enabled equipment, and early adoption of AI and machine learning for predictive maintenance.
- The availability of large players in the industries and manufacturing, coupled with high standards of regulation on equipment reliability and safety only enhances further the growth of the market. Also, cost reduction, minimized downtimes and optimization of assets are taking center stage in North American companies, which has resulted in high demands in predictive maintenance systems in the automotive, aerospace, energy and utilities sectors.
- Canvass AI, which collaborated with one of the biggest Canadian oil and gas operators to implement an AI-based predictive maintenance system, predicted over 80% of devices failures with no false alarms, leading to reduction of repair cost of CAD 50,000-75,000, elimination of unplanned downtime, and fully planned maintenance demonstrates the radically transforming power of software-based predictive maintenance.
- The North American market and its predictive maintenance powered by AI, which enjoy robust industrial support in terms of infrastructure and investment in technology, has remained a source of market leadership and operational excellence.
Predictive-Maintenance-Systems-Market Ecosystem
The worldwide market of predictive maintenance systems is quite concentrated, and these companies lead the market IBM Corporation, Siemens AG, General Electric (GE Digital), Schneider Electric SE, and Honeywell International Inc. Such companies achieve leadership by operating large international distribution channels, end-to-end industrial automation systems and integrated systems that can combine IIoT and AI-based analytics, digital twins and robotics to create better operational efficiency and minimize downtimes.
Market value chain covers software and platform development, IIoT devices integration, cloud and edge computing infrastructure, system implementation, employee training and post-deployment services like predictive maintenance, performance monitoring and lifecycle analytics.
According to a 2025 update on automotive smart manufacturing, a facility using Senseye (in collaboration with Siemens) in 2025 linked over 10,000 assets across four continents, and after implementing its predictive maintenance software, the site reduced unplanned downtime by 12% in 12 weeks and anticipated early alerts about multiple high-impact equipment failures.
The entrance hurdle remains high due to the industry's need for safe, scalable, and technologically advanced systems, as well as specialized skills and a loyal customer base. Technological innovation is a driving force behind market expansion, with leading vendors improving AI, digital twin, edge computing, and cloud-enabled services to streamline predictive maintenance in the discrete and process manufacturing industries globally.

Recent Development and Strategic Overview:
-
In April 2025, Rolls-Royce introduced Battery Analytics as a expansion of its mtu EnergetIQ system to the mtu EnergyPack batteries. The software allows real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, performance optimization, and improved cybersecurity, which support decentralized energy systems with optional analytics in the cloud. Rolls-Royce has implemented more than 200 projects in the world.
- In March 2025, Siemens released an expansion of its Industrial Copilot to Senseye Predictive Maintenance, a Generative AI, an Entry Package to basic condition monitoring, and Scale Package to enterprise-wide predictive diagnostics. The solution maximizes the complete maintenance process and lessens the reactive downtime by 25 percent and allows industries to replace the reactive with the proactive, data-intensive maintenance approaches.
